History of Aldi

Aldi, short for “Albrecht Discount,” began its journey in Germany post-World War II. Founded by the Albrecht brothers, Aldi swiftly transformed from a small stand to a global powerhouse. Its core principle? Keep it simple, keep it affordable.

Now, Aldi operates over 10,000 stores worldwide, focusing on providing budget-friendly, quality goods. No clutter, no unnecessary choices, just reliable products for everyday needs. This simplicity extends to their batteries, living up to Aldi’s enduring promise of quality and value.

Does Aldi Sell Batteries?

Yes! Aldi indeed sells batteries, and they’re not just any batteries. Under their house brand, “Activ Energy,” these batteries are a staple. Available as a Regular Buy item, you’ll find them consistently stocked throughout the year. Whether you’re powering up a toy or getting the TV remote back in action, Aldi ensures you’ve got a handy option.

What Types of Batteries Does Aldi Sell?

Aldi’s battery lineup is versatile. It brings multiple options to the table, catering to various everyday needs. Here’s what you can expect to find:

1. Standard Alkaline Batteries

Aldi covers your basics with alkaline varieties:

  • AA and AAA: Available in 8-pack and 24-pack options, these are a go-to for most home electronics.
  • 9V Batteries: Perfect for smoke alarms and more unique gadgets.

While C or D cells might be less visible, they make an appearance occasionally. Essentially, Aldi offers the types you reach for most without fail.

2. Specialty Batteries

Here’s where things get interesting. Although regular batteries are consistently stocked, keep an eye out for those limited-time special buys. For instance, in Australia, Aldi has spotlighted LiFEPO4 100amp lithium-ion batteries during camping gear seasons. These aren’t your everyday purchase, but they represent Aldi’s knack for niche needs during specific times of the year.

What Brand of Batteries Does Aldi Carry?

When talking Aldi, it’s all about “Activ Energy.” This is Aldi’s in-house brand bringing quality without the hefty price tag of famous labels. The Activ Energy brand is synonymous with affordability and reliability.

Though it may not carry the flashy marketing some brands boast, it has certainly earned a respected spot in the battery packs arena. Aldi’s strategy is simple: strip away unnecessary costs while ensuring performance, making “Activ Energy” a trusted name in homes.

How Much Do Aldi Batteries Cost?

You’re probably wondering, “How do Aldi’s prices compare?” Well, here’s where Aldi shines. You can grab an 8-pack of AA or AAA batteries for about $2.49, making each battery around 31 cents. That’s a smart buy compared to many bulk offerings from big-box retailers.

It packs value in smaller quantities, perfect for those who aren’t looking to store an endless pile of spares. Plus, in Ireland, a 10-pack of AAA batteries is priced at €3.69. So you’re keeping both your devices and your wallet happy!

When Can You Find Batteries at Aldi?

Unlike those sneaky retail tricks, Aldi’s batteries are a steady presence, thanks to their Regular Buy status. No hunting around shelves or waiting for discounts—just straightforward availability when you need them most.

However, those specialty batteries? They usually accompany seasonal sales, particularly within summer or camping themes. Nonetheless, once you get the hang of Aldi’s schedule, scoring your chosen batteries becomes fuss-free!

Are Aldi Batteries Good?

Of course, affordability is great, but how do these batteries actually perform? Customer feedback proudly supports Aldi’s batteries. Many reviewers rank Activ Energy batteries over 4 out of 5 stars.

In fact, a popular view is that these batteries hold their ground against pricier, branded options. And let’s face it, who doesn’t love a product that promises performance and saves money? Aldi gets their batteries tested for quality, ensuring robust performance you can rely on.

Does Aldi Sell Batteries Online?

Here’s the thing with Aldi—they’ve always prioritized in-store experience over online retail. As of now, batteries are best acquired during your local Aldi run rather than clicking through a digital cart. It’s all about embracing the store’s everyday low pricing and in-person bargains. While Aldi continues growing its online presence, for now, plan on stocking up during your next Aldi visit rather than browsing online aisles.
